P0301 on 2014-2021 Dodge Challenger: Cylinder 1 Misfire Causes and Fixes
P0301 on a Dodge Challenger means cylinder 1 is misfiring. The most common fix is replacing a faulty ignition coil or a worn-out spark plug. Swapping the coil from cylinder 1 to another cylinder is a quick, no-cost way to confirm if the coil is the problem. On HEMI engines, this can be an early sign of lifter failure, while on Pentastar V6 engines, it can point to rocker arm issues.
- P0301 is a misfire on cylinder 1. On a V6, it's the front passenger-side cylinder; on a V8, it's the front driver-side cylinder.
- Start your diagnosis with the easiest and most common fixes: swap the ignition coil with another cylinder to see if the problem moves.
- If the coil is good, inspect and likely replace the spark plug(s) for cylinder 1.
- Be aware of engine-specific mechanical issues: a ticking sound on a HEMI V8 or Pentastar V6 accompanied by a misfire can indicate a serious and expensive camshaft/lifter problem.
- Do not drive if the Check Engine Light is flashing, as this can quickly destroy your catalytic converters.
What's Unique About the 2014-2021 Dodge CHALLENGER
On the Dodge Challenger, the cause of a P0301 misfire can be engine-specific. For the 3.6L Pentastar V6, while ignition components are common culprits, these engines can also be prone to valvetrain issues like worn rocker arms where the internal needle bearings fail, causing a persistent ticking noise and misfire. For the 5.7L and 6.4L HEMI V8 engines, a notorious issue is potential camshaft and lifter failure. The roller on a lifter can fail, causing it to grind down the camshaft lobe, which results in a misfire often accompanied by a distinct 'HEMI tick'. It's also important to remember that HEMI engines use two spark plugs per cylinder, doubling the chances of a plug-related failure.

Symptoms You May Notice
- Rough or shaking idle
- Hesitation or stumbling when accelerating
- Noticeable loss of engine power
- Flashing or solid Check Engine Light
- Decreased fuel economy
- Engine is difficult to start
- Smell of unburned gasoline from the exhaust
- A ticking or tapping sound from the engine, especially on HEMI or Pentastar models

Most Likely Causes
- Faulty Ignition Coil 🔴 High Probability Coil-on-plug systems are common failure points due to constant high-voltage use, heat, and vibration. This is often the first and most likely part to fail for a single-cylinder misfire.
How to confirm: Swap the ignition coil from cylinder 1 with another cylinder (e.g., cylinder 3 on a V6 or V8). Clear the codes and drive. If the code changes to P0303, the ignition coil is faulty. This is a definitive, no-cost diagnostic step.
Typical fix: Replace the failed ignition coil. Many owners choose to replace all coils on the affected bank or the entire set as preventative maintenance, especially on higher mileage vehicles.
Est. part cost: $40-$80 - Worn or Fouled Spark Plug(s) 🔴 High Probability Spark plugs are a standard wear item. HEMI engines have two plugs per cylinder (16 total), increasing the likelihood of a plug-related issue. Plugs can become worn, fouled with oil or carbon, or have an incorrect gap, leading to a weak or inconsistent spark.
How to confirm: Remove the spark plug(s) from cylinder 1 and inspect for wear, damage, or deposits. Check the electrode for excessive wear and ensure the gap is correct (typically around 0.043 inches, but verify for your specific engine).
Typical fix: Replace the spark plug(s) in cylinder 1. It is highly recommended to replace the entire set (6 for V6, 16 for V8) at the same time for even performance and to avoid future misfires.
Est. part cost: $10-$25 per plug - Faulty Fuel Injector 🟡 Medium Probability Injectors can become clogged with fuel deposits over time or fail electronically, preventing proper fuel delivery to the cylinder. This can cause a lean misfire.
How to confirm: After ruling out the coil and plug, you can swap the fuel injector from cylinder 1 with another cylinder. If the misfire code follows the injector, it needs to be replaced. A professional can also use a 'noid light' to confirm the injector is receiving an electrical signal from the PCM.
Typical fix: Replace the faulty fuel injector. It's also a good idea to clean or replace the fuel injector seals. Some owners try a quality fuel system cleaner first, with mixed results.
Est. part cost: $70-$150 - Camshaft/Lifter Failure (HEMI Engines) ⚪ Low Probability The 5.7L and 6.4L HEMI engines can suffer from premature wear of the camshaft lobes and lifters, often on cylinders managed by the Multi-Displacement System (MDS). The lifter's roller bearing fails, causing the lifter to seize and grind away the camshaft lobe, leading to a persistent misfire and a distinct ticking sound.
How to confirm: This is a complex diagnosis that usually starts with a persistent ticking noise from the top of the engine that gets more pronounced as the engine warms up. A mechanic will need to perform a compression test and ultimately remove the valve covers and potentially the cylinder head to visually inspect the camshaft and lifters for wear.
Typical fix: Requires extensive engine work, including replacing the camshaft, all lifters (often upgrading to non-MDS lifters), head gaskets, and related components. This is a very expensive repair. 🎬 See how to identify and prevent HEMI lifter failure.
Est. part cost: $800-$2500+ - Worn Rocker Arm / Cam Lobe (3.6L Pentastar) ⚪ Low Probability Some 3.6L Pentastar engines can experience premature failure of the needle bearings inside the rocker arms. This causes the arm to seize or develop excessive play, which can then damage the camshaft lobe, leading to a misfire and ticking sound.
How to confirm: Listen for a ticking or tapping sound from the top of the engine. Diagnosis requires removing the valve cover to inspect the valvetrain for worn or damaged components. One owner noted this issue occurred on one bank of the engine after having previously repaired the other bank for the same problem.
Typical fix: Replace the failed rocker arm(s) and inspect the camshaft for damage. If the cam is scored, it must also be replaced. It is recommended to replace all rocker arms on the affected cylinder head. 🎬 Watch: Diagnosing a Pentastar misfire caused by rocker arm failure.
Est. part cost: $200-$700
Rare But Worth Checking
- Low Engine Compression: This indicates a more serious internal engine problem. A compression test and a cylinder leak-down test are required to diagnose a burnt valve, worn piston rings, or a failed head gasket. Driving with a misfire for too long can cause piston ring wear, leading to low compression.
- Vacuum Leak: A leak from a cracked intake manifold or a bad intake gasket near cylinder 1 can lean out the fuel mixture and cause a misfire. This can sometimes be diagnosed by carefully spraying brake cleaner near the gasket with the engine running and listening for a change in RPM.
Diagnosis Steps
- Confirm Cylinder 1 Location: For the 3.6L V6, cylinder 1 is on the passenger side (right bank), front of the engine. For V8 HEMI engines (5.7L, 6.4L), cylinder 1 is on the driver's side (left bank), front of the engine.
- Scan for Codes: Use an OBD-II scanner to confirm P0301 and look for any other related codes like P0351 or P0201, which can narrow down the cause.
- Test the Ignition Coil: Swap the ignition coil from cylinder 1 with an adjacent, easily accessible cylinder (like cylinder 3). Clear the codes, run the engine, and rescan. If the code has moved (e.g., to P0303), the coil is bad.
- Inspect the Spark Plug(s): If the coil is good, remove and inspect the spark plug(s) from cylinder 1. Look for signs of wear, carbon fouling, oil, or damage. Check the gap with a feeler gauge. Replace if in doubt. Remember HEMI engines have two plugs per cylinder.
- Test the Fuel Injector: If the ignition system checks out, you can test the injector. A simple method is to listen to it with a mechanic's stethoscope to hear if it's clicking. A more advanced test involves swapping the injector with another cylinder or using a 'noid light' to verify it's getting a signal.
- Check for Vacuum Leaks: With the engine running, carefully listen for hissing sounds around the intake manifold near cylinder 1. You can also (cautiously) spray short bursts of brake cleaner or starter fluid around the intake gasket; a change in engine RPM indicates a leak.
- Perform Mechanical Tests: If all else fails, a compression test and a cylinder leak-down test are necessary to check for internal engine problems like bad valves, piston rings, or a failing camshaft/lifter. This is especially important if you hear a persistent ticking noise.

Related Codes That Often Appear With This One
- P0300 — If the misfire is intermittent or begins to affect other cylinders, a P0300 (Random/Multiple Cylinder Misfire) may be stored alongside P0301.
- P0351 — This code specifically points to a malfunction in the ignition coil primary/secondary circuit for cylinder 1, strongly suggesting the coil or its wiring is the problem.
- P0201 — This code indicates a malfunction in the fuel injector circuit for cylinder 1, pointing directly to a problem with the injector or its wiring.

Mechanic-Grade Diagnostic Values
- Short-Term/Long-Term Fuel Trims — expected: Between -5% and +5% at idle.. Failure: Consistently high positive values (e.g., > +10%) can indicate a vacuum leak affecting the cylinder, while high negative values can suggest a leaking fuel injector.
- Ignition Coil Primary Resistance (3.6L V6) — expected: Approximately 0.5 - 2.0 Ohms.. Failure: A reading outside of this range (e.g., an open circuit or significantly higher/lower resistance) indicates a faulty coil.
- Cylinder Leak-Down Test — expected: Less than 10-15% leakage.. Failure: High leakage (e.g., 80% as seen in one case) points to a mechanical issue. Listening for where the air escapes (intake, exhaust, or crankcase) pinpoints the problem (intake valves, exhaust valves, or piston rings).
Scan Tool Commands That Help
- wiTECH (Chrysler/Dodge/Jeep Dealer Tool): Cylinder Contribution Test — This function actively disables one cylinder at a time to measure the RPM drop. A cylinder with a minimal or no RPM drop when disabled is the one that is not contributing (misfiring). This is a definitive way to confirm the misfiring cylinder electronically.
- wiTECH (Chrysler/Dodge/Jeep Dealer Tool): Misfire Counters (Live Data) — Viewing the live misfire counters for each cylinder can help identify intermittent misfires that may not be severe enough to set a code immediately. This is useful for tracking which cylinder is the primary offender.
Wiring & Ground Locations
- Cylinder 1 Ignition Coil Connector — On the ignition coil for cylinder 1. For HEMI V8s, this is the front-most cylinder on the driver's side. For the 3.6L V6, it's the front-most cylinder on the passenger's side.. The connector and its wiring are critical. The PCM sends a ground signal through the control wire to fire the coil. A damaged wire or corroded terminal at this connector will directly cause a P0301 and/or P0351.
- Ignition Coil Control Wire — Runs from a specific pin on the Powertrain Control Module (PCM) to the ignition coil connector.. This wire carries the signal for the coil to fire. A short to ground or an open circuit in this wire will prevent the spark plug from firing. Testing for voltage or continuity between the PCM and the coil connector on this specific wire is a key diagnostic step when the coil and plug are known to be good.
Real Owner Repair Stories
- Daniels Customs YouTube Channel (2012 Dodge Challenger 3.6L V6) — Check engine light with codes P0301, P0302, and P0306.
❌ Tried (didn't work) Swapping ignition coils, Swapping spark plugs, Swapping fuel injectors
✅ What actually fixed it A cylinder leak-down test revealed an 80% leak on cylinder 1. Air could be heard escaping from the intake, indicating the admission (intake) valves were damaged and not sealing, requiring mechanical engine repair.

Model Year Variations Within This Range
- 2015+: Starting in 2015, the 5.7L and 6.4L HEMI engines received updates, including strengthened valvetrain components. However, the fundamental design that can lead to lifter failure, especially in MDS-equipped engines, remains. PCM software updates have also been released over the years which may alter MDS activation patterns to reduce stress on lifters.
